A primary source is what is known as an original source. An original source would be anything created during the time of the event. This source would be created by an individual or several who first hand witnessed the affair. An artifact, document, recording, or any other source of information can be considered a primary source as long as fabricated at the time of the occurrence. For example, a diary entry written by William Penn would be a primary source. A primary source essay would be an analysis of a primary source.
